  • Abstract
    In many engineering applications, temperature measure is absolutely necessary. A method of temperature measure in variable sensitive range based on PIC MCU is introduced in this paper, and the principles of design and key technologies related are discussed. The PIC16F877A is used as the system core in this design, and the related hardware and software are realized. This design has the following characteristics: flexibility, energy efficiency and less electromagnetic pollution.
